Have you taken into consideration making use of a fencing stain to boost the appearance of your home and outside area? The ideal fence stain can enhance the exterior of your building, however selecting the appropriate color can be a difficulty. Unlike paint, tarnish soaks into the timber, making it a single decision. If you're dissatisfied with the color you have actually selected, you'll need to wait till it fades with time and sunlight prior to you can re-stain it.




When picking a fence discolor color, take your time to consider your options. Fence spots can be found in all trademark name and labels, yet there are significant types to select from. Continue reading for pointers and advice on choosing the best fencing discolor color. Fencing discolorations offer several benefits for your wood fence, consisting of avoiding fading and splintering.


A great tarnish will certainly serve as an extra obstacle to water, protecting against decomposing of the timber. In regards to using the appropriate timber discolor, you can enhance the grain of specific kinds of timber. Because of the opportunity of sunlight reflecting off your fence instead of straight striking it, an excellent tarnish can possibly minimize the UV damages.

Maintain in mind that spots can fade over time. As a result, you ought to believe about whether a much less extreme variation of the tarnish you're taking into consideration would assimilate well with the other structures in your yard. This is especially true for several of the bolder, brighter discolor shades, which show even more fading.




The sort of timber itself likewise has an impact on exactly how the tarnish will show up. Test multiple colors by applying a little example of each on the same type of wood your fencing is made of. If you do not desire to purchase several stain shades, you can check them out by merely bringing in the exact same kind of timber that your fencing is made from and use a tiny sample of each color on the timber.


As opposed to making your option in the paint shop, you should additionally see to it you see just how it searches in your own home. Inspect the shade in your very own home under daylight to guarantee it matches your current fence. The shade of your fencing stain may alter relying on the lighting, so keep this in mind.


Make sure to examine the examples prior to you come to a decision - Fence Staining Near Me. If the fence you're going to use tarnish is wrapped around and gets differing amounts of sunlight depending upon where it is, you must select a shade that isn't extremely conscious lighting so it keeps its color

Rich and Natural Look: Oil-based discolorations tend to boost the natural grain and charm of the wood, providing it an abundant, cozy finish. They also use a more comprehensive array of shade alternatives contrasted to water-based discolorations - Fence Staining Near Me. Longevity: Oil-based stains normally give longer-lasting defense, calling for much less regular reapplication compared to water-based spots


As a basic standard, fencings generally require re-staining every 2 to 3 years to maintain their appearance and defense. However, it's vital to examine the fence consistently and take into consideration re-staining if you see indicators of fading, fracturing, or water absorption.

When preparing your discoloration job, it's necessary to take into consideration the climate condition. Optimum staining takes place when the weather condition is completely dry and moderate. Below are some variables to keep in mind: The ideal temperature level for staining is between 50 and 90 levels Fahrenheit. Tarnish can thicken in cool weather, which can make it testing to apply, and it may not dry out correctly.


The stain requirements adequate time to permeate the timber and completely dry prior to being exposed to wetness. Various discolorations may need various techniques of application as a result of the viscosity of the discolor and exactly how it will certainly be absorbed by the timber. Clear discolorations and sealers can be applied with polyester brushes, discolor pads or rollers.


You can apply solid spots making use of various methods such read here as a brush, roller, foam pad applicator or spray. If you select to spray, it's suggested to dry brush or back roll the covering for constant shade. Tarnishing in areas helps to prevent overlap marks that may happen when the discolor begins to completely dry in one location while still being related to an additional.
